Individual Note

Birth (Register 2a 54) actually registered as Adam Archibald F Freebody, Marriage (Register 2b 1027), Death (Register 5h 514).

1881 census:1 Prison Street, Woking, Surrey.

1891 census: 3 Gloucester Terrace, Portsmouth.

1901 census: 14, Sun Street, Portsmouth. Although Archibald and Ada for some reason (mischief?) are registered as Arthur and Annie. Ada's mother, brothers, and sister are living next door.

1911 census 64 Cumberland St Portsea with Ada, and their sons.

Married in Portsmouth UK, Christmas Day 1900.
Archibald was a printer at the time of his marriage, but later on was a dairyman. In the 1901 Census he is described as a Labourer (ship fitter in the dockyard).
